The Role
1. Incident and Request Management in the AMS Environment
Analyze and resolve functional incidents in SAP BPC , related to:
Financial planning, budgeting, and forecasting processes
Financial consolidation
Data loads, validations, business rules, and reporting
Handle incidents and requests in SAP BW , ensuring:
Proper execution of ETL data load processes
Data availability and consistency in InfoProviders (DSOs, InfoCubes, ADSOs)
Correct operation of queries and reports
Verify data flows between source systems and SAP BW/BPC , identifying load errors, inconsistencies, or data deviations.
Manage tickets under the AMS operating model , complying with defined priorities, impact levels, response times, and SLAs .
2. Functional Analysis and Process Validation
Analyze and validate SAP BPC functional configurations , including:
Models, dimensions, and hierarchies
Business rules, validations, and planning logic
Consolidation and reporting processes
Validate SAP BW functional processes , including:
Data flows, transformations, and rules
Data quality, integrity, and traceability
Review end‑to‑end processes , from data sources to final BPC/BW reports.
Document findings, root causes , deviations, and implemented solutions, ensuring traceability and operational consistency .
3. Technical Coordination within the SAP Ecosystem
Collaborate with ABAP/BW developers to resolve incidents and implement functional adjustments.
Coordinate with integration teams , Basis/infrastructure , and other SAP modules when cross‑system or cross‑module dependencies exist.
Follow up on technical‑functional activities until effective closure and business validation are achieved.
4. Documentation and Operational Compliance
Maintain up‑to‑date functional documentation , including:
SAP BPC and SAP BW configurations
Operating procedures
KEDs / KBAs
AMS support evidence
Prepare information and supporting materials for internal audits , change controls, and IT reviews.
5. Support for Testing, Changes, and Releases
Participate in functional testing (SIT/UAT) for changes, fixes, or new functionalities in SAP BPC and SAP BW .
Design and execute functional test cases , validating results against business rules.
Validate functional deliverables and support deployments, releases, and post‑implementation stabilization (hypercare) .
6. Continuous Improvement within the AMS Service
Identify improvement opportunities in:
Planning, consolidation, and analytics processes
Data flows and quality controls
SAP BPC and SAP BW functional configurations
Propose initiatives that enhance stability, efficiency, reliability, and data traceability .
Contribute to the evolution of the AMS service from a functional and business‑oriented perspective .
